See Inside: The Weston Group ‘housebuilding factory’ in Braintree
In January 2019, Weston Logistics, part of housebuilder Weston Group, opened its new £12m ‘housebuilding factory’ in Braintree. We take a look inside and explore some of the facts & figures behind the site.
Weston Group’s new state-of-the-art “housebuilding factory” will be able to build off-site up to 5,000 new homes per annum
Weston Group forecast that within the next 10 years technology will allow for new homes to be fully manufactured off-site by robots and computer-assisted engineering tools
The new computerised complex can also assemble bespoke customer orders – up to 60 plots per day – typically a kitchen pack, bathroom pack and other fittings and finishes
The new complex offers 60,000 sqft of warehousing space, a 10,000 sqft state-of-the-art manufacturing, assembly and quality-control workshop and 5,000 sqft of high-tech offices
The vast new 75,000 sqft (6,970m2) distribution and build-off-site complex is one of the most advanced in the UK construction industry
Computer controlled wire-guided system fitted to the floor and storage isles allows for the computer-assisted Toyota folk-lift trucks in the complex to operate safely and precisely at extremely high-speeds
The workshop allows for raw materials to be cut and assembled into items such as bedroom wardrobes, bathroom vanity units and bathroom cabinets
The 10,000 sqft state-of-the-art manufacturing, assembly and quality-control workshop is designed around a series of conveyor belts and stillages-on-wheels
Constructed over a period of 18 months, the complex currently has 40 staff, including technical engineers previously employed at Airbus Industries
Once fully operational, the logistics division will provide over 60 new jobs
Sophisticated IT allows raw materials, goods and components being freighted from suppliers around the world to be tracked via GPS from the complex’s control centre
Effectively a ‘housebuilding factory’, the new hybrid plant introduces automotive-industry style logistics, assembly and quality-control to the homebuilding sector
An advanced storage and retrieval system (ASRS) has items barcoded and stored in a 60,000 sqft, 26 feet (8 metre) high pallet racking complex with 27 storage isles – complex can hold over 8,000 pallets and other materials
Located on a high-security 3.5 acre site the new £12 million Braintree Logistics Centre is a huge 33 feet high (10m) warehouse and manufacturing complex
